5* Northeastern (-6) (-110) Over IUPUI

Both teams are predicted to have pretty solid seasons. Northeastern returns all 5 starters from last years 9-9 team in CAA while IUPUI returns just 2 starters from last years squad but there best player the transfer from Butler is out with a injury tonight. IUPUI brought in a bunch of solid players in this season but I think they'll struggle early especially losing there best player Hill to the NBA. I believe IUPUI should struggle down low today as no player stands taller then 6'7'' on there squad. Northeastern should be able to take advantage of the lack of height on IUPUI. In August and September Northeastern took a road trip up to Canada to play some exhibition games where they went 6-1. This allowed the team to gel earlier and I expect them to get out of the gate quickly here. All things aren't rosie though for Northeastern. Despite bringing back all 5 starters and there top bench player from last season this is a squad that did struggle to score. Northeastern will have to defend the 3 ball here very well and I think they should limit an inexperienced IUPUI tean,
